A SET OF SIX CHINESE BLUE AND WHITE TEA BOWLS AND SAUCERS, QING DYNASTY, 1644 - 1912

More Information

Each saucer painted with a small house, the roof with a smoking chimney, enclosed by birds perched within tall shrubs, the reverse painted with Buddhist emblems centred by a conch shell, the bell-shaped cups similarly painted with a floral spray to the interior, age wear, fritting, minor chips, hairline cracks, one saucer with a substantial chip Bowls: 6.5cm diameter, saucers: 11cm diameter
